How they compare
Democratic People's Republic of Korea currently reports 56.94 against 56.43 in Uganda, a difference of 0.51.
The two have swapped places 4 times across 58 shared years of data; in 1961 it was Democratic People's Republic of Korea ahead.
Democratic People's Republic of Korea ranks 176th and Uganda ranks 177th of 192 countries.
Democratic People's Republic of Korea has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Democratic People's Republic of Korea | Uganda |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 61.68 | 49.56 | 12.12 | Democratic People's Republic of Korea |
| 1970s | 67 | 55.6 | 11.4 | Democratic People's Republic of Korea |
| 1980s | 69.27 | 48.64 | 20.63 | Democratic People's Republic of Korea |
| 1990s | 61.54 | 48.94 | 12.61 | Democratic People's Republic of Korea |
| 2000s | 57.39 | 53.52 | 3.87 | Democratic People's Republic of Korea |
| 2010s | 58.93 | 56.02 | 2.9 | Democratic People's Republic of Korea |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
